Laurel H.

I don't understand how this is so cheap. They have a bunch of good flavors. I got a baby scoop of Pirate's Treasure, and my girlfriend got a scoop of avocado and a scoop of peanut butter chocolate. All three were good. The total was ~$4.50, which is what you'd pay for ONE scoop at those fancy pants ice cream places. What. The two people behind the counter were friendly and patient with the indecisive customers even though there was a decent sized line. The space is small, and there's no indoor seating, but the adjacent streets are nice to walk around, and there's a little public seating just outside. My only tip would be to bring cash if you'd like to leave the employees a tip, since you can't tip on a credit card purchase.

Victoria K.

TL;DR: Great flavor and unbeatable prices. Right off the bat, I was very pleasantly surprised by the amazing selection of flavors at this ice cream shop. Aside from standard flavors like Chocolate and Vanilla, they also had unique flavors like Ube and Bubble Gum. After doing some taste-testing, I settled for Thai Tea ice cream in a sugar cone. I really liked how the Thai Tea flavor wasn't overwhelming, as it sometimes can be in typical Thai Tea drinks. For $1.75 a scoop, their prices are truly unbeatable. Not only was I given a very generous scoop, but the consistency of the ice cream was creamy and just right. The service was pretty good as well, as we were in and out of there in mere minutes. This is definitely a go for college students on a budget!
